[Metacritic's 2007 PC Game of the Year] OOTP Baseball 2007 features some user interface improvements that make the game easier and more enjoyable, including: a league creation wizard, a simplified navigation model with intuitive icons, a detailed in-game help system, improved in-game screens, and manager and online league commissioner "portals" that centralize the most commonly-used tasks. [Sports Interactive]

PUBLISHER: Sports Interactive
DEVELOPER: Sports Interactive
GENRE(S): Sports Management Simulation
PLAYERS: 1
ESRB RATING: E (Everyone)
RELEASE DATE: March 23, 2007

S. W. gave it a10:
Easily the best baseball simulation ever made. Player aging, career arcs, stats, are all very true to life . Joystick jockies need not apply OOTP is not about how fast you can react. It instead is about being able to put together a baseball team from the Major Leagues all the way down to complete minor leagues. The statistics kept by OOTP rival what baseball reference.com has on their website. If you are not into major league baseball perhaps you'd like to manage in the Japanese leagues or perhaps you'd like to create a fictional baseball world. It's all possible with OOTP 2007. OOTP provides countless hours of entertainment and then when the 2008 version or OOTP (will be titled OOTP 9) comes out you don't have to start a new game. Simply import your current game into the new version and continue on getting all the benefits of the new features that are added to the game.
